Bug#919441: ITP: pyshacl -- A pure Python packages which allows for the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

2023-11-28 Thread Jonas Smedegaard
Hi Ashley, Kartik and others,

Quoting Jonas Smedegaard (2020-07-02 13:22:12)
> Ashley Sommer wrote:
> > Jonathan told us he is happy to also sponsor pyshacl but we can't 
> > really start looking at undertaking packaging pyshacl until the 
> > process for OWL-RL has finished.
> 
> FYI it is possible to prepare and release to NEW queue packages which 
> depend on other packages still pending in NEW queue.
> 
> ...but I am sure Jonathan can help with that, in case you want that 
> faster parallelizing approach.
> 
> Looking forward to having pyshacl in Debian,

What is the status of packaging pySHACL officially for Debian?

Kind regards,

 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/
 * Sponsorship: https://ko-fi.com/drjones

 [x] quote me freely  [ ] ask before reusing  [ ] keep private

signature.asc
Description: signature


Bug#919441: ITP: pyshacl -- A pure Python packages which allows for the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

2020-07-02 Thread Jonas Smedegaard
Ashley Sommer wrote:
> Jonathan told us he is happy to also sponsor pyshacl but we can't 
> really start looking at undertaking packaging pyshacl until the 
> process for OWL-RL has finished.

FYI it is possible to prepare and release to NEW queue packages which 
depend on other packages still pending in NEW queue.

...but I am sure Jonathan can help with that, in case you want that 
faster parallelizing approach.

Looking forward to having pyshacl in Debian,

 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/

 [x] quote me freely  [ ] ask before reusing  [ ] keep private

signature.asc
Description: signature


Bug#919441: ITP: pyshacl -- A pure Python packages which allows for the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

2019-07-17 Thread Sommer, Ashley (L, Dutton Park)
Hello Kartik,

Yes, absolutely pySHACL is still under active development. See our github repo 
here: https://github.com/RDFLib/pySHACL

We managed to get a mentor for the dependency package "OWL-RL", through the 
mentors.debian.net system, Jonathan Carter  helped us to fix 
some issues and we got notification it was successfully pushed to "NEW" on 7th 
February 2019. I can see it in the queue at 
https://ftp-master.debian.org/new.html I don't know what happens after that.

Jonathan told us he is happy to also sponsor pyshacl but we can't really start 
looking at undertaking packaging pyshacl until the process for OWL-RL has 
finished.

I've already finished all of the Debian python packaging tooling (using my fork 
of stdeb, called stdeb3) in a branch on the pyshacl repo, ready to go as soon 
as we're given the green light. Though at this point its out of date with the 
master branch and will need to have the latest differences merged.

- Ashley Sommer

From: Kartik Kulkarni 
Sent: Thursday, 18 July 2019 5:23 AM
To: 919...@bugs.debian.org
Subject: Bug#919441: ITP: pyshacl -- A pure Python packages which allows for 
the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

Hey there,

I wanted to know the progress of the package assuming it's still under
development.

I wanted to package it if it's not under development and I would love to
take over the project and complete it.

PS: I am not a official Debian Developer but am in debconf and can
possibly get it packaged in under a day

Regards,

Kartik Kulkarni


Bug#919441: ITP: pyshacl -- A pure Python packages which allows for the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

2019-07-17 Thread Kartik Kulkarni
Hey there,

I wanted to know the progress of the package assuming it's still under
development.

I wanted to package it if it's not under development and I would love to
take over the project and complete it.

PS: I am not a official Debian Developer but am in debconf and can
possibly get it packaged in under a day

Regards,

Kartik Kulkarni



Bug#919441: ITP: pyshacl -- A pure Python packages which allows for the validation of RDF graphs against Shapes Constraint Language (SHACL) files.

2019-01-15 Thread Ashley Sommer
Package: wnpp
Severity: wishlist
Owner: Ashley Sommer 

* Package name: pyshacl
  Version : 0.9.9
  Upstream Author : Ashley Sommer 
* URL : https://github.com/RDFLib/pyshacl
* License : Apache License 2.0
  Programming Lang: Python
  Description : A pure Python packages which allows for the validation of 
RDF graphs against Shapes Constraint Language (SHACL) files.

This is a pure Python package which allows for the validation of RDF graphs 
against Shapes Constraint Language (SHACL) graphs. This module uses the rdflib 
Python library for working with RDF and is dependent on the OWL-RL Python 
module for OWL2 RL Profile-based expansion of data graphs.
This module is developed to adhere to the SHACL Recommendation:
>Holger Knublauch; Dimitris Kontokostas. Shapes Constraint Language (SHACL). 20 
>July 2017. W3C Recommendation. URL: https://www.w3.org/TR/shacl/ ED: 
>https://w3c.github.io/data-shapes/shacl/

It has been suggested to me by several users that they find pySHACL to be a 
very useful tool and would like to see it available as a debian package. I 
agree.
I am the lead developer of pySHACL and I maintain the release on pypi.
As well as rdflib, this packages relies on the owlrl python module as a 
prerequisite. I've already filed an ITP for owlrl.
I will be looking for a sponsor to get this software packaged, perhaps the 
maintainer for rdflib could help with sponsorship.